Transaction 012e83234e395ca0c3c9e9358f96a1657ee39be36fec106fac3c6a31e25bc870

1 Input
1 Outputs
  • 012e83234e395ca0c3c9e9358f96a1657ee39be36fec106fac3c6a31e25bc870:0
  • value  156479
    address  32LGydrUgvWN1Mg6rEMzg12peYe3cGaHy7